目的观察放射性~(125)I粒子植入治疗转移性肝癌的临床疗效及并发症。方法回顾性收集应用~(125)I粒子植入治疗的22例转移性肝癌患者资料,所有患者术前应用治疗计划系统(TPS)制定植入计划,根据TPS计划在CT引导下行肝脏病灶~(125)I粒子植入术,术后行CT检查,将CT图像的DICOM格式图片传送到TPS系统,并进行术后剂量验证。分别于术后1、3、6、9、12个月行CT复查,进行临床疗效及并发症评价。结果 22例患者病灶总数为27个,中位肿瘤最长径3.4 cm(1.0~7.4 cm),病灶植入粒子数4~87颗,粒子活度1.85×107~2.96×107Bq(0.5~0.8 m Ci)。术后1个月,CR 11例,PR 6例,SD 5例,PD 5例,局控率(CR+PR+SD)为81.5%。术后3、6、9、12个月局控率分别为78.9%、76.9%、77.8%、66.7%。中位随访时间6个月(1~14个月),生存13例,死亡9例,中位生存时间12个月。粒子植入术后疼痛缓解率91.7%。术中出血7例(31.8%),恶心/呕吐3例(13.6%),术后发热1例(4.5%),粒子移位2例(9.1%)。结论 ~(125)I粒子植入术治疗转移性肝癌疗效确切,并发症少,是治疗肝脏恶性肿瘤的有效方法之一。
Objective To observe the clinical efficacy and complications of radioactive 125 I seed implantation in the treatment of metastatic liver cancer. Methods Twenty-two patients with metastatic HCC who were treated with ~ (125) I seed implantation were retrospectively collected. All patients underwent preoperative implantation planning with TPS and liver lesions under CT guidance under TPS 125) I particle implantation, postoperative CT examination, CT images DICOM format images sent to the TPS system, and postoperative dose verification. Respectively postoperative 1,3,6,9,12 months CT review, clinical efficacy and complication evaluation. Results The total number of lesions was 27 in 22 patients, the longest diameter was 3.4cm (1.0 ~ 7.4cm) in median tumor, the number of particles implanted in lesions was 4-87, and the activity of particles was 1.85 × 107 ~ 2.96 × 107Bq (0.5 ~ 0.8 m Ci). One month after surgery, there were 11 cases of CR, 6 cases of PR, 5 cases of SD, 5 cases of PD, and the control rate (CR + PR + SD) was 81.5%. Postoperative 3, 6, 9, 12 months, the local control rates were 78.9%, 76.9%, 77.8%, 66.7%. The median follow-up time was 6 months (range, 1 to 14 months), 13 patients survived, and 9 patients died. The median survival time was 12 months. The rate of pain relief after implantation was 91.7%. Intraoperative bleeding in 7 cases (31.8%), nausea / vomiting in 3 cases (13.6%), postoperative fever in 1 case (4.5%), particle displacement in 2 cases (9.1%). Conclusion ~ (125) I particle implantation for the treatment of metastatic liver cancer is effective and has few complications. It is an effective method for the treatment of hepatic malignancies.
